SUMMARY: The Recruiter will be responsible for full life cycle recruiting including short and long-term sourcing strategy, candidate screening and selection for various operating entities and functional disciplines including but not limited to senior level and highly competitive targeted technical and non-technical positions.

D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Ensure assigned requisitions are filled with high caliber talent within the prescribed days to fill, diversity goals and monitoring candidate stability to reduce turnover. This will be accomplished through a comprehensive understanding of the business needs, company culture, and thorough virtual and in-person screening of candidates prior to advancing for 2nd level interviews.
  • Monitor key recruiting metrics to understand the effectiveness of the recruiting strategy. Use the HR Key Performance Indicators (Dashboard & Paycom) to analyze performance. Operate with a sense of urgency pertaining to filling positions, communicating with candidates and key stakeholders, and adjusting strategy to correct deficiencies in the hiring process.
  • Evaluate candidate profiles and assessments through HR AI tools to advance applicants. Perform virtual pre‑screening reviews to assess an applicant’s Job fit. Evaluate compensation expectations, career progression/stability and success characteristics that align with the organization. Sell candidates on both strengths and areas of need to hiring manager for full consideration.
  • Coordinate timely panel interviews, rating reviews, and selection decisions. Prepare offer letters and facilitate professional reference checks on prospective candidates, as needed. Partner with Corporate HR to streamline on‑boarding, orientation and understand candidate drop off prior to date of hire.
  • Effectively utilize all recruitment tools to acquire and manage talent. Focus on sourcing tools that provide precision exposure for key roles and virtual platforms for volume (e.g., ATS, Linked In, Circa, social media, etc.). Identify and expand new and existing sources of technical talent.
  • Cultivate strong long‑term relationships with sourcing networks and candidates. Ensure all key partners and unselected candidates have a positive experience at all stages of engagement. Maintain the ATS candidate files for future database management.
  • Complete and distribute weekly Recruiting Reports to Division Heads and communicate the status of all active searches regularly with hiring managers, HRM and key stakeholders.
  • Plan and support recruiting events. Build and promote the Company’s brand and culture as a competitive differentiator in the recruiting cycle.
  • Special projects and assignments as business dictates.
  • Responsible for the creation, maintenance and control of all personally identifiable information or any other information protected by Confidentiality and Privacy Standards and HIPAA.

    SKILLS AND QUALIFICATIONS
    • 3+ years of experience as a recruiter.
    • 3+ years of supervisory experience is preferred.
    • Excellent communication skills and passion for building great candidate experiences.
    • Hands‑on experience with various applicant tracking systems, interview, and sourcing platforms along with database management.
    • Experience partnering and consulting across multiple disciplines with many different leaders.
    • Must be curious, resourceful, team‑oriented, and coachable.
    • Self‑motivated, proactive, and has ability to multi‑task.
    • Bachelor’s Degree preferred.
